Некоторые преимущества оператора выбора Select Case перед стандартными условными конструкциями:
- Упрощение кода. nweb42.com Когда требуется проверка множества значений, Select Case делает код более компактным и читаемым по сравнению с использованием конструкции If…ElseIf. nweb42.com
- Увеличение производительности. nweb42.com В случае большого количества вариантов проверок Select Case может быть более эффективным, чем многократные проверки через If…ElseIf, так как он оптимизирует выполнение и делает сравнения более быстрыми. nweb42.com
- Гибкость. nweb42.com Оператор Select Case позволяет работать не только с конкретными значениями, но и с диапазонами, а также выражениями и типами данных. nweb42.com
- Удобство использования. www.excelworld.ru Select Case позволяет удобно задать ветвление программы из одной точки в большое количество веток. www.excelworld.ru
Однако у Select Case есть и минус: он менее гибок по сравнению с конструкцией If…End, если по ходу проверок требуется менять проверяемое значение. www.excelworld.ru